Overview

Ribosomal RNA processing protein 1 homolog A (RRP1, also called Nop52 or NNP-1) is an **essential, evolutionarily conserved nucleolar protein** involved in the processing of precursor ribosomal RNA (pre-rRNA) during the biogenesis of the large (60S) ribosomal subunit[1][2]. RRP1/Nop52 mediates late stages of nucleologenesis at the end of mitosis and is required for the maturation of 28S rRNA in humans[2]. It acts as a key mediator in the conversion of large pre-ribosomal particles into functional subunits by facilitating and integrating specific cleavage events in the pre-rRNA, working with factors such as p32, fibrillarin, and exonuclease XRN2[2]. Loss or mutation of RRP1 leads to defects in ribosome biogenesis that ultimately affect protein synthesis and cell growth[1][2]. RRP1 has also emerged as a clinical interest molecule, with distinct transcripts differentially expressed in some cancers and suggested as potential biomarkers for diagnosis and prognosis, for example in neuroblastoma[2]. There are currently no drugs known to specifically target RRP1, and it is not considered a classical therapeutic drug target such as an enzyme, receptor, or ion channel[2].
